Mumbai: Fast bowler Jasprit Bumrah is likely to play IPL matches, he has joined the Mumbai Indians team. Due to back injury, Bumrah could not play the first four matches of this season. Mumbai Indians gave this information about Bumrah on their social media on Sunday. This fast bowler was injured during the Border-Gavaskar Trophy. Bumrah was also out of the Champions Trophy due to a lower back injury. He was under rehabilitation at the BCCI Center of Excellence (COE) in Bengaluru for the last few days.

Currently the 18th season of IPL is being played. Bumrah is included among the main players of Mumbai team of IPL. In the absence of Bumrah, Mumbai team has not been able to perform well till now. But now with Bumrah returning to the Mumbai team, the bowling of the Mumbai team will become stronger.

Mumbai Indians have to play against Lucknow Supergiants. After this, his next match is to be played with Royal Challengers Bangalore on 7 April. Jasprit Bumrah can be seen bowling soon. In the last few weeks, he has increased his bowling workload at the BCCI Center of Excellence. It is believed that Bumrah is close to passing his final fitness test. Bumrah can join Mumbai Indians next week only after getting the green signal from the medical team. Cricket fans know that Bumrah was injured during the test match against Australia in January. After this he was out of the match and after returning to India, he is undergoing rehabilitation.
